New Guy... 1st Ford With Electrical Issues

My name's Bradley and I just got my 1st Ford today. It's a '97 F250 PowerStroke diesel. I love it so far. Maybe you guys could help me with a few electrical issues it got. 1st off, the fuel gauge does not work on either tank. 2nd, I have no low beams. The bulbs and fuses are fine and the highs works fine too. Any ideas?

That's what I was thinking until I did the selector valve bypass this morning. I can jump the connectors and get the rear tank to read on the dash, but the front still stays on empty. Maybe the selector switch?
